Summary

The PreserveWrapper implementation in Mozilla Firefox before 22.0, Firefox ESR 17.x before 17.0.7, Thunderbird before 17.0.7, and Thunderbird ESR 17.x before 17.0.7 does not properly handle the lack of a wrapper, which allows remote attackers to cause a denial of service (application crash) or possibly execute arbitrary code by leveraging unintended clearing of the wrapper cache's preserved-wrapper flag.

  • Cross Zone Scripting
    An attacker is able to cause a victim to load content into their web-browser that bypasses security zone controls and gain access to increased privileges to execute scripting code or other web objects such as unsigned ActiveX controls or applets. This is a privilege elevation attack targeted at zone-based web-browser security. In a zone-based model, pages belong to one of a set of zones corresponding to the level of privilege assigned to that page. Pages in an untrusted zone would have a lesser level of access to the system and/or be restricted in the types of executable content it was allowed to invoke. In a cross-zone scripting attack, a page that should be assigned to a less privileged zone is granted the privileges of a more trusted zone. This can be accomplished by exploiting bugs in the browser, exploiting incorrect configuration in the zone controls, through a cross-site scripting attack that causes the attackers' content to be treated as coming from a more trusted page, or by leveraging some piece of system functionality that is accessible from both the trusted and less trusted zone. This attack differs from "Restful Privilege Escalation" in that the latter correlates to the inadequate securing of RESTful access methods (such as HTTP DELETE) on the server, while cross-zone scripting attacks the concept of security zones as implemented by a browser.
  • Cross Site Scripting through Log Files
    An attacker may leverage a system weakness where logs are susceptible to log injection to insert scripts into the system's logs. If these logs are later viewed by an administrator through a thin administrative interface and the log data is not properly HTML encoded before being written to the page, the attackers' scripts stored in the log will be executed in the administrative interface with potentially serious consequences. This attack pattern is really a combination of two other attack patterns: log injection and stored cross site scripting.
  • Command Line Execution through SQL Injection
    An attacker uses standard SQL injection methods to inject data into the command line for execution. This could be done directly through misuse of directives such as MSSQL_xp_cmdshell or indirectly through injection of data into the database that would be interpreted as shell commands. Sometime later, an unscrupulous backend application (or could be part of the functionality of the same application) fetches the injected data stored in the database and uses this data as command line arguments without performing proper validation. The malicious data escapes that data plane by spawning new commands to be executed on the host.

  • NASL familyUbuntu Local Security Checks
    NASL idUBUNTU_USN-1890-1.NASL
    descriptionMultiple memory safety issues were discovered in Firefox. If the user were tricked into opening a specially crafted page, an attacker could possibly exploit these to cause a denial of service via application crash, or potentially execute arbitrary code with the privileges of the user invoking Firefox. (CVE-2013-1682, CVE-2013-1683) Abhishek Arya discovered multiple use-after-free bugs. If the user were tricked into opening a specially crafted page, an attacker could possibly exploit these to execute arbitrary code with the privileges of the user invoking Firefox. (CVE-2013-1684, CVE-2013-1685, CVE-2013-1686) Mariusz Mlynski discovered that user defined code within the XBL scope of an element could be made to bypass System Only Wrappers (SOW). An attacker could potentially exploit this to execute arbitrary code with the privileges of the user invoking Firefox. (CVE-2013-1687) Mariusz Mlynski discovered that the profiler user interface incorrectly handled data from the profiler. If the user examined profiler output on a specially crafted page, an attacker could potentially exploit this to execute arbitrary code with the privileges of the user invoking Firefox. (CVE-2013-1688) A crash was discovered when reloading a page that contained content using the onreadystatechange event. An attacker could potentially exploit this to execute arbitrary code with the privileges of the user invoking Firefox (CVE-2013-1690) Johnathan Kuskos discovered that Firefox sent data in the body of XMLHttpRequest HEAD requests. An attacker could exploit this to conduct Cross-Site Request Forgery (CSRF) attacks. (CVE-2013-1692) Paul Stone discovered a timing flaw in the processing of SVG images with filters. An attacker could exploit this to view sensitive information. (CVE-2013-1693) Boris Zbarsky discovered a flaw in PreserveWrapper. An attacker could potentially exploit this to cause a denial of service via application crash, or execute code with the privileges of the user invoking Firefox. (CVE-2013-1694) Bob Owen discovered that a sandboxed iframe could use a frame element to bypass its own restrictions. (CVE-2013-1695) Frederic Buclin discovered that the X-Frame-Options header is ignored in multi-part responses. An attacker could potentially exploit this to conduct clickjacking attacks. (CVE-2013-1696) It was discovered that XrayWrappers could be bypassed to call content-defined methods in certain circumstances. An attacker could exploit this to cause undefined behaviour. (CVE-2013-1697) Matt Wobensmith discovered that the getUserMedia permission dialog displayed the wrong domain in certain circumstances. An attacker could potentially exploit this to trick the user in to giving a malicious site access to their microphone or camera. (CVE-2013-1698) It was discovered that the measures for preventing homograph attacks using Internationalized Domain Names (IDN) were not sufficient for certain Top Level Domains (TLD). An attacker could potentially exploit this to conduct URL spoofing and phishing attacks. (CVE-2013-1699).
